## Ticket: Dedup service misconfigured in staging

The Quellhorn alert deduplicator in staging was silently dropping all alerts because DEDUP_WINDOW_SECS was set to 86400 instead of 120, collapsing distinct incidents into one. Corrected the window and set DEDUP_KEY_FIELDS=service,severity to match production. While auditing, we found the broker credential missing entirely from the staging env file. For the record, the required line reads as follows.

env line for kahap-tagag: RELAY_SECRET8=d248545f

RUNBOOK — Office Move, Site Brenner Quay

Crates arrive in three waves: furniture, IT, archives. Check seals against the manifest. Damaged seals: photograph, set aside, do not open. Archive crates go straight to Room 4, locked. Confirm each wave before releasing the truck. For the sealed archive crate, apply the courier hand-over instruction below.

dispatch memo: the sorius tamius courier leaves the praeth ledger at gate 4873 under passcode 928014

## Sketchline Environments

Sketchline's undo/redo service runs in sandbox and production environments. Plugin authors should target sandbox, where history stacks are capped lower and snapshots expire after one hour. Production enforces stricter rate limits on history mutations. Plugins that bypass the command bus will not appear in undo history. Sandbox currently runs with the configuration values shown below.

service settings:
[giliel]
team = belix
access_code = ac_f3dc33
owner = praix.feneth
host = giliel.novacstack.internal
port = 5000
peer = rusix.plorvagrid.internal
salt = 142ac862
pin = 5047

Q: How do I add a custom validator to Fieldwright?

A: Drop a plugin class in the validators/ directory, implement check() and describe(), and register it in the manifest. Fieldwright picks it up on restart — no core changes needed. Heads up: plugins run in load order, so name yours accordingly. Questions or weird edge cases? Ping the Fieldwright maintainers at the address below.

escalation mailbox, kaweg-kahif: druwyn.sordor@nelvroworks.corp